From e4d9d92bf42f7214f98e4ec6e8aaee42031c7ce8 Mon Sep 17 00:00:00 2001 From: =?UTF-8?q?M=C3=A1rton=20N=C3=A9meth?= Date: Mon, 1 Mar 2010 04:10:52 -0300 Subject: [PATCH] --- yaml --- r: 192753 b: refs/heads/master c: 6120792baa00542b5113222b0e09f5e52b510444 h: refs/heads/master i: 192751: 277ddb68161b8635955e6ca9633137f6e184a6b7 v: v3 --- [refs] | 2 +- trunk/drivers/media/dvb/dvb-usb/az6027.c | 19 ++++++++----------- 2 files changed, 9 insertions(+), 12 deletions(-) diff --git a/[refs] b/[refs] index 41d6b0cf879f..d81fa7717c9c 100644 --- a/[refs] +++ b/[refs] @@ -1,2 +1,2 @@ --- -refs/heads/master: 278a58cf2ab6e690fa79ca7e0d466a0cb453296f +refs/heads/master: 6120792baa00542b5113222b0e09f5e52b510444 diff --git a/trunk/drivers/media/dvb/dvb-usb/az6027.c b/trunk/drivers/media/dvb/dvb-usb/az6027.c index d7290b2c0913..27acbfb6d33a 100644 --- a/trunk/drivers/media/dvb/dvb-usb/az6027.c +++ b/trunk/drivers/media/dvb/dvb-usb/az6027.c @@ -976,17 +976,14 @@ static int az6027_i2c_xfer(struct i2c_adapter *adap, struct i2c_msg msg[], int n i++; } else { - if (msg[i].addr == 0xd0) { - /* demod 16bit addr */ - req = 0xBD; - index = (((msg[i].buf[0] << 8) & 0xff00) | (msg[i].buf[1] & 0x00ff)); - value = msg[i].addr + (2 << 8); - length = msg[i].len - 2; - len = msg[i].len - 2; - for (j = 0; j < len; j++) - data[j] = msg[i].buf[j + 2]; - - } + /* demod 16bit addr */ + req = 0xBD; + index = (((msg[i].buf[0] << 8) & 0xff00) | (msg[i].buf[1] & 0x00ff)); + value = msg[i].addr + (2 << 8); + length = msg[i].len - 2; + len = msg[i].len - 2; + for (j = 0; j < len; j++) + data[j] = msg[i].buf[j + 2]; az6027_usb_out_op(d, req, value, index, data, length); } }